A population is:
amid [387]

Answer:

1.a group of individuals of the same species that live in the same general location and have the potential to interbreed is the correct answer.

Explanation:

A population is defined as all organisms of the same species that live in a particular location and have the potential of interbreeding.

The characteristics of the population are

  • population density
  • population distribution
  • Population size
  • Age structure
  • population spacing

The population is one of the most essential factors that play a major role to stabilize the environment.

Which of the following hormones is currently thought to decrease plasma calcium levels in pregnant women and children?
goldenfox [79]

Answer:

Calcitonin

Explanation:

Calcitonin hormone is released by the para follicular cells of the thyroid gland.   This hormone works against the parathyroid hormone.

Calcitonin hormone regulates the level of calcium by decreasing the blood calcium level. This hormone inhibits the osteoclast activity of the cells and decreases the absorption of calcium in pregnant women and child. Hence, calacitonin decreases plasma calcium levels in pregnant women and children.
